Mind as Story-Making Machine
- The human mind converts reality into story form, storing it alongside fictional experiences.
- This explains why real-life events can feel as compelling and structured as fictional stories.
See Beyond Surface Behavior
- Writers must look beyond surface behavior to grasp what people truly feel and think.
- Awareness of subconscious motives is essential to create authentic nonfiction or fiction characters.
Childhood Aesop's Fables Punishment
- At six, Robert McKee's father made him copy and interpret Aesop's fables as punishment.
- This exercise sparked his lifelong habit of seeking subtext and deeper meaning in stories.
